Watch: Nate Robinson puts up 46 points in Israeli League playoff game
Chris McGrath / Getty Images Sport / Getty
NBA journeyman Nate Robinson tore up the court in his first overseas playoff game.
Robinson's 46 points were the most in an Israeli Basketball League playoff game since 1985, and a career high for him, beating the 45 points he put up in a 114-120 overtime loss to the Portland Trail Blazers in 2008 as a member of the New York Knicks.
His effort wasn't enough to get Hapoel Tel Aviv the win, though, as they fell 99-97 in overtime to Hapoel Jerusalem.
